This is on a non-kvm "vintage" opteron. Linux is the host and another 
linux is the guest OS. I use kqemu once the kernel is compiled. (btw the 
kernel panics inside the guest with kqemu using the gentoo live cds).

Anyways, here are the problems that I've found:
1. Qemu-img doesn't show a password prompt when I create a new encrypted 
image. It does show it when I convert a plain text image to an encrypted 
one.

2. When I start qemu, it just hangs there waiting for (assumingly) the 
password of the encrypted image. However I cannot find the place where the 
prompt actually is.

I've tried staring it with stdio as the monitor, which just errored out.
Inside a vnc server it would do the same thing.
It also does not open the vnc server nor the tcp server for the monitor to 
askk for it.

Does encryption work in QEMU 0.9.1?
